Scotland 2-2 Poland
Scotland have failed to qualify for the 2016 European Championships, after drawing 2-2 with Poland at Haampden Park.
The in-form Robert Lewandowski handed the Polish the lead after three minutes, before the home side cancelled out that strike with goals from Matt Ritchie and Steven Fletcher.
However, it Lewandowski who held the final say as he equalised in stoppage time to earn Poland a point.
Albania 0-2 Serbia
Stoppage time goals from Aleksander Kolarov and Adem Ljajic handed Serbia a 2-0 win over struggling Albania on Thursday night.
Nothern Ireland 3-1 Greece
Nothern Ireland secured their ticket to Euro 2016, after they secured a 3-1 win over Greece at Windsor Park.
Southampton's Steven Davis popped up with a brace, while Josh Magennis also got on the score-sheet for the home side.
Hungary 2-1 Faroe Islands
A brace from Daniel Bode helped Hungary come from behind to secure a 2-1 win over the Faroe Islands in their Group F qualifier on Thursday evening.
